Golden Harlequin Library anthology Volume III [#3 of 48 issued] contains three hard-to-find vintage romances - FAIR HORIZON by Rosalind Brett , [ Harlequin Romance # ?,1963] ; DESERT NURSE by Jane Arbor [HR# 801, 1964] ; QUEEN'S COUNSEL by Alex Stuart [HR# , 1960] . A shiny metalic gold mock leather 7 inch by 4.25 inch hardcover with navy lettering.
